STOKE ST MARY, SOMERSET, ENGLAND
STOKE ST MARY HISTORICAL RECORDS
The Monumental Inscriptions are divided into two sections.
The first page contains an alphabetical list of names with the relevant reference number.
The second page contains the actual descriptions of the graves.
The list was complied by Sir Mervyn Medlycott in about 2001.
